IPO's Grand Entrance
The Patel Retail IPO was a hit! It was oversubscribed a whopping 95.70 times. The shares then began trading at Rs 300, marking a strong 20% premium. This
impressive start immediately got everyone's attention, mirroring the festive spirit seen during Diwali, with investors eager to participate in the offering.
